Well here I go Dan - time to let the folks out there hear about my results. I just finished installing Toro's supercharger on my '99 and the results are amazing!! My baseline run on the Dynojet at Redline Motorsports in Calgary with PCII, Micron slip-on, K&N and de-snorkelling was 98.51 HP. My "after" run with Dan's #1 map was 157.8 HP. My final run after fine tuning by Ben at Redline was....wait for it...173.60 HP !!! On the exact same dyno the new BMW S1000RR recently made 168.77 HP in full-on "slick" mode. Yup, my little Veefer has the new Uber-Beemer covered by 5 HP!! Sweet.

Steve's bike is officially the highest power VFR800 on the planet now. The initial map was pig rich, I'm sure, from the change in altitude (close to 4000ft, I believe), and once it was adjusted back to realistic AFRs, the power increased accordingly.

What is very interesting to note is that this bike pulls all the way to 12100rpm (as does the '06 I'm working on now), whereas my '98 stops right at 11700rpm. I'm not sure if this is fueling or ECU related, but either way, the dyno chart for Steve's '99 and my '98 are identical up to 11500, but his bike keeps pulling and thus ends up with 14 more ponies.
